Top Benefits
About the role
Vecima Networks is leading the global evolution to the multi-gigabit, content-rich networks of the future. Our talented people deliver future-ready software, services, and integrated platforms that power broadband and video streaming networks, monitor and manage transportation, and transform experiences in homes, businesses, and everywhere people connect. We help our customers evolve their networks with cloud-based solutions that deliver ground-breaking speed, superior video quality, and exciting new services to their subscribers. Learn more at vecima.com.
Vecima’s Telematics Division is fueled by the innovation, leadership and passion of today’s top talent. Our product is the most successful Internet of Things (IoT) application – GPS fleet tracking. We are taking our solution to the next level in tracking additional assets in the IoT world. Join Vecima and work in an environment that values teamwork and communication, rewards innovation and achievement, and fosters growth and opportunity in your career.
Position Summary We are seeking a versatile and motivated Full Stack Developer to join our dynamic development team. You will play a key role in designing, building, and maintaining web and mobile applications across our technology stack, which includes PHP, JavaScript, Java, Postgres, Cassandra, Spring, and native mobile platforms (iOS/Swift and Android/Kotlin).
The ideal candidate is comfortable working on both frontend and backend systems, has a solid understanding of modern application architecture, and thrives in a fast-paced, collaborative environment. You’ll contribute to the full software development lifecycle—from concept to deployment—across a diverse set of platforms and technologies.
Duties Include (but Are Not Limited To)
- Develop and maintain scalable, full-stack features for telematics web and mobile applications using PHP, JavaScript, Java (Spring), and mobile technologies (Kotlin/Swift).
- Develop responsive, user-friendly UIs using JavaScript frameworks for visualizing real-time and historical telematics data.
- Integrate with third-party telematics hardware and APIs, ensuring reliable and secure communication (skills in third-party interaction are highly desired).
- Work with databases like PostgreSQL and Cassandra to manage large volumes of structured and semi-structured telematics data.
- Collaborate with product managers, QA, and operations to deliver secure, reliable, and well-documented features.
- Contribute to architectural decisions for high-availability and fault-tolerant distributed systems.
- Ensure code quality and system performance through code reviews, testing, and monitoring.
- Perform troubleshooting and bug fixing in live environments.
- Participate in Agile development cycles (Scrum, sprint planning, retrospectives).
Position Requirements
-
3–5 years of professional experience as a Full Stack Developer or in a similar software development role.
-
Proficient in PHP, JavaScript, and Java (Spring framework).
-
Experience developing or maintaining mobile apps using Kotlin (Android) and/or Swift (iOS) is an asset.
-
Solid understanding of RESTful API development and integration.
-
Good experience working with PostgreSQL, and familiarity with Cassandra or other NoSQL databases.
-
Familiarity with vehicle telematics, IoT protocols (e.g., MQTT), and standards like J1939, OBD-II, or CAN bus is a plus.
-
Third-party API integration experience is desired.
-
Strong debugging, problem-solving, and performance optimization skills.
-
Excellent written and oral communication skills and ability to work effectively in a cross-functional Agile team.
-
Good documentation skills that allow both Dev and Product teams to efficiently deliver their portion of the solution.
-
Self-starter.
-
Degree or diploma in Computer Science, Engineering, or a related field, or equivalent experience.
-
Bonus points for:
-
Working knowledge of cloud infrastructure or containerized environments is helpful (e.g., Docker, AWS, GCP).
-
Solid front-end usability knowledge
-
Experience with AI development tools such as Copilot
At Vecima, everyone contributes and makes an impact. We foster an open, caring, and innovative work environment where creativity and communication thrive. We always strive to be our best and recognize achievements and wins that fuel individual and company growth. Together, we create the breakthroughs that lead the industry forward.
Vecima offers a competitive compensation and benefits package and strives to provide a challenging work environment that can foster skill development and personal career growth for all employees.
We consider applicants for all positions without regard to race, color, religion, creed, gender, national origin, age, disability, marital or veteran status, or any other legally protected status. We are fueled by the innovation, leadership, and passion of today’s top talent. If you are looking for a challenging and rewarding career as a Full Stack Developer, we want to hear from you!
About Vecima Networks Inc.
Vecima Networks Inc. (TSX: VCM) is leading the global evolution to the multi-gigabit, content-rich networks of the future. Our talented people deliver future-ready software, services, and integrated platforms that power broadband and video streaming networks, monitor and manage transportation, and transform experiences in homes, businesses, and everywhere people connect. We help our customers evolve their networks with cloud-based solutions that deliver ground-breaking speed, superior video quality, and exciting new services to their subscribers. There is power in connectivity – it enables people, businesses, and communities to grow and thrive. Learn more at vecima.com.
Top Benefits
About the role
Vecima Networks is leading the global evolution to the multi-gigabit, content-rich networks of the future. Our talented people deliver future-ready software, services, and integrated platforms that power broadband and video streaming networks, monitor and manage transportation, and transform experiences in homes, businesses, and everywhere people connect. We help our customers evolve their networks with cloud-based solutions that deliver ground-breaking speed, superior video quality, and exciting new services to their subscribers. Learn more at vecima.com.
Vecima’s Telematics Division is fueled by the innovation, leadership and passion of today’s top talent. Our product is the most successful Internet of Things (IoT) application – GPS fleet tracking. We are taking our solution to the next level in tracking additional assets in the IoT world. Join Vecima and work in an environment that values teamwork and communication, rewards innovation and achievement, and fosters growth and opportunity in your career.
Position Summary We are seeking a versatile and motivated Full Stack Developer to join our dynamic development team. You will play a key role in designing, building, and maintaining web and mobile applications across our technology stack, which includes PHP, JavaScript, Java, Postgres, Cassandra, Spring, and native mobile platforms (iOS/Swift and Android/Kotlin).
The ideal candidate is comfortable working on both frontend and backend systems, has a solid understanding of modern application architecture, and thrives in a fast-paced, collaborative environment. You’ll contribute to the full software development lifecycle—from concept to deployment—across a diverse set of platforms and technologies.
Duties Include (but Are Not Limited To)
- Develop and maintain scalable, full-stack features for telematics web and mobile applications using PHP, JavaScript, Java (Spring), and mobile technologies (Kotlin/Swift).
- Develop responsive, user-friendly UIs using JavaScript frameworks for visualizing real-time and historical telematics data.
- Integrate with third-party telematics hardware and APIs, ensuring reliable and secure communication (skills in third-party interaction are highly desired).
- Work with databases like PostgreSQL and Cassandra to manage large volumes of structured and semi-structured telematics data.
- Collaborate with product managers, QA, and operations to deliver secure, reliable, and well-documented features.
- Contribute to architectural decisions for high-availability and fault-tolerant distributed systems.
- Ensure code quality and system performance through code reviews, testing, and monitoring.
- Perform troubleshooting and bug fixing in live environments.
- Participate in Agile development cycles (Scrum, sprint planning, retrospectives).
Position Requirements
-
3–5 years of professional experience as a Full Stack Developer or in a similar software development role.
-
Proficient in PHP, JavaScript, and Java (Spring framework).
-
Experience developing or maintaining mobile apps using Kotlin (Android) and/or Swift (iOS) is an asset.
-
Solid understanding of RESTful API development and integration.
-
Good experience working with PostgreSQL, and familiarity with Cassandra or other NoSQL databases.
-
Familiarity with vehicle telematics, IoT protocols (e.g., MQTT), and standards like J1939, OBD-II, or CAN bus is a plus.
-
Third-party API integration experience is desired.
-
Strong debugging, problem-solving, and performance optimization skills.
-
Excellent written and oral communication skills and ability to work effectively in a cross-functional Agile team.
-
Good documentation skills that allow both Dev and Product teams to efficiently deliver their portion of the solution.
-
Self-starter.
-
Degree or diploma in Computer Science, Engineering, or a related field, or equivalent experience.
-
Bonus points for:
-
Working knowledge of cloud infrastructure or containerized environments is helpful (e.g., Docker, AWS, GCP).
-
Solid front-end usability knowledge
-
Experience with AI development tools such as Copilot
At Vecima, everyone contributes and makes an impact. We foster an open, caring, and innovative work environment where creativity and communication thrive. We always strive to be our best and recognize achievements and wins that fuel individual and company growth. Together, we create the breakthroughs that lead the industry forward.
Vecima offers a competitive compensation and benefits package and strives to provide a challenging work environment that can foster skill development and personal career growth for all employees.
We consider applicants for all positions without regard to race, color, religion, creed, gender, national origin, age, disability, marital or veteran status, or any other legally protected status. We are fueled by the innovation, leadership, and passion of today’s top talent. If you are looking for a challenging and rewarding career as a Full Stack Developer, we want to hear from you!
About Vecima Networks Inc.
Vecima Networks Inc. (TSX: VCM) is leading the global evolution to the multi-gigabit, content-rich networks of the future. Our talented people deliver future-ready software, services, and integrated platforms that power broadband and video streaming networks, monitor and manage transportation, and transform experiences in homes, businesses, and everywhere people connect. We help our customers evolve their networks with cloud-based solutions that deliver ground-breaking speed, superior video quality, and exciting new services to their subscribers. There is power in connectivity – it enables people, businesses, and communities to grow and thrive. Learn more at vecima.com.